How To Fix GM125 - Business area & is not defined


SAP Error Message - Details

  • Message type: E = Error

  • Message class: GM - Combination manager

  • Message number: 125

  • Message text: Business area & is not defined

  • What is the cause and solution for SAP error message GM125 - Business area & is not defined ?

    The SAP error message GM125, which states "Business area & is not defined," typically occurs in the context of the SAP General Ledger (G/L) or when dealing with the SAP Controlling (CO) module. This error indicates that the system is unable to recognize the specified business area in the transaction you are trying to execute.

    Cause:

    1. Undefined Business Area: The business area you are trying to use in your transaction has not been defined in the system.
    2. Incorrect Configuration: The business area may not be properly configured in the system settings.
    3. Data Entry Error: There may be a typo or incorrect entry in the business area field.
    4. Master Data Issues: The business area might not be assigned to the relevant master data (e.g., cost centers, profit centers).

    Solution:

    1. Define the Business Area:

      • Go to the SAP Easy Access screen.
      • Navigate to SPRO (Customizing) ? Enterprise Structure ? Definition ? Financial Accounting ? Define Business Areas.
      • Check if the business area in question is listed. If not, you will need to create it.
    2. Check Configuration:

      • Ensure that the business area is properly configured and activated in the system.
      • Verify that the business area is assigned to the relevant company code.
    3. Correct Data Entry:

      • Double-check the entry for the business area in your transaction. Ensure there are no typos or incorrect codes.
    4. Review Master Data:

      • Ensure that the business area is assigned to the relevant master data objects (like cost centers, profit centers, etc.) that you are using in your transaction.
    5. Authorization Check:

      • Ensure that the user executing the transaction has the necessary authorizations to access the specified business area.

    Related Information:

    • Transaction Codes: You may use transaction codes like OBY6 (to define business areas) or KS01 (to create cost centers) to manage business areas and related master data.
